Summary Of Properties Of Main Fabric Used In Automotive

Fabric Advantages Disadvantages Major Applications

PolyesterHigh abrasion, Good UV resistance, Relatively

inexpensive

Low moisture absorbancy, Uncomfortable seats in

summer, Limited compressed resilience –

not used in tufted carpets

Seat cover fabric, Interior trim face material, Carpets

(needle punched, Functional non-woven

applications, Seat belts, Tyre cords

Polyamide 6 and 66

Good resilience and elasticity recovery, Good thermal absorption (for

airbags)

UV resistance poor unless stabilized

Airbags, Carpets (tufted), Tyre cords

Polypropylene Inexpensive, LightweightColouration limited, Low

melting point, Low moisture absorbency

Interior trim face material (not seats), Carpets (needlepunched),

Functional non-woven applications

Acrylic High UV resistance, Soft handle Moderate abrasion Car roofs

Wool Comfortable Resilient Relatively expensive, Low resistance to UV

Seat cover fabric in luxury cars

Worldwide Statistics of Automobile Production &

Sales

Sales Production

World’s vehicle production & sales reached 89.7and 88.2 millions respectively in 2014, increasing at 3% CAGR

Automotive Textiles and Nonwovens are however increasing at 6% CAGR

Few Recent Developments in Automotive Textile Industry in 2015

Expansion Merger & Acquisitions

Grupo Antolin, one of the largest global manufacturers of interior components for the automotive industry, will locate two facilities in Louisville, US

The Woodbridge Group, opens new automotive seating foam plant located in Capivari, Brazil

Lear Corporation plans to open a new automotive plant to produce seat covers in Gostivar, Macedonia.

Faurecia, North America’s sixth-largest automotive supplier, has inaugurated its new automotive seating plant in Wentzville, Missouri

Faurecia, one of the leading automotive equipment suppliers, and Beijing WKW Automotive Parts Co. Ltd., one of China's leading interior and exterior trim systems manufacturers, have entered into a joint venture

Few Recent Developments in Automotive Textile Industry in 2015

New Product Development

Davron Technologies,designed and manufactured the DTI-914, an industrial oven for preheating automotive carpet blanks prior to press forming.

Faurecia, a pioneer in automotive technology, has developed an innovative light sculpted panel using Cover Carving Technology (CCT) for the front-seat backs 

Covestro, a leading polymer company, has developed a new Baydur matrix system for carbon fibre structural components for vehicles that has three times the energy absorption potential of comparable resins, thus making an extremely high level occupant safety in the event of a collision. 

Oerlikon makes advanced fibres & yarns for textile in cars offering better comfort, safety, acoustic and fuel-saving functions for light-weight construction.

Benecke-Kaliko, one of the world’s leading manufacturers of surface materials for automotive interiors, has tested the bag measuring method commonly used in Asia in measuring emissions in automotive interiors. By developing relevant specifications and a uniform test configuration, it is now also possible to achieve comparable results using this method.

Johnson Controls, unveiled dirt resistant seats for automotive seats that repels dirt and liquid
